The Little Girl in a Cheongsam:A Cultural Journey

In the heart of China, a unique phenomenon has been captivating the attention of many - the young girl dressed in a traditional cheongsam. This is not just a fashion statement, but a Cultural representation that tells a story of heritage and continuity.

The cheongsam, also known as the qipao, is a traditional Chinese dress that dates back hundreds of years. It embodies the essence of Chinese culture and craftsmanship, featuring intricate designs and patterns that speak of elegance and grace. When a young girl wears a cheongsam, she not only showcases her beauty but also carries the legacy of her ancestors.
